请教一个设计问题,是设计个字段每次 update 好还是用一堆记录表实时计算好

2016-12-04 18:38:43 +08:00
 nonesuccess

比如我做一个发红包的业务,后台可以确定金额是 10 块钱,此时给钱范围内的用户来拿钱就是 10 块钱,后台可以再多次追加,比如再追加 5 块钱,那么此时用户来,就是给 15 块钱,前面领取了 10 块钱的用户,还可以再来拿 5 块钱。再追加也是以此类推。

那么关于每个用户该拿多少钱,是给用户领钱表中设计一个字段,每次追加都 update ,还是写追加记录,每次都计算更好一点?我对经常 update 的字段有点阴影,感觉维护起来有点麻烦

2194 次点击
所在节点    程序员
3 条回复
bin456789
2016-12-04 19:19:42 +08:00
两个一起来
beidouxun
2016-12-04 20:34:06 +08:00
1 、只加字段,每次更新。不知道详细追加记录!
2 、只加记录表!这样可以知道更详细的记录,可以多表计算。还得计算!!!!
3 、字段,记录表同时存在。记录表每次追加,字段实时更新。
kchum
2016-12-04 23:33:02 +08:00
加字段的话有些框架,是框架维护,会少了这部分工作

这是一个专为移动设备优化的页面(即为了让你能够在 Google 搜索结果里秒开这个页面),如果你希望参与 V2EX 社区的讨论,你可以继续到 V2EX 上打开本讨论主题的完整版本。

https://www.v2ex.com/t/325221

V2EX 是创意工作者们的社区,是一个分享自己正在做的有趣事物、交流想法,可以遇见新朋友甚至新机会的地方。

V2EX is a community of developers, designers and creative people.

© 2021 V2EX